3570895486 1b9aefd01c m Bridal Shower Party   4 Great Decorating Ideas
The bridal shower party is traditionally the last party a bride goes to as a single woman. It is also a party that celebrates her past and present life along with her future as a bride and wife.

If you’re throwing a bridal shower party, it’s always a great idea to plan ahead, preferably at least two weeks before. This gives you enough time to send out the invites, order what you’ll need for the party and put up the necessary decorations.

To help you with your bridal shower decorating activity, here are some great ideas you can try:

1. Go for simplicity

Simple doesn’t have to mean dull and lifeless. When done correctly, it can also create a stunning and elegant look for your bridal shower decorations. Use pure white for table cloths, napkins, candles, curtains and balloons. It’s clean, fresh and makes any room sunny and inviting. Once you’ve set the mood, create splashes of great color on the table setting, utensils, balloons and other accents. Use gold, silver or cobalt and jade for a rich texture.

2. Not one to go for purity? Go for color instead

The right use of color brings life and the right kind of ambience for the bridal shower party. Choose decorations based on the color scheme of the wedding or on the bride’s favorite color. If you can’t find a room with the right color, choose one with a basic color like white or pale beige and then use color for the accents and the decors.

3. Try sexy decors

Why not try bordello-inspired decors for your bridal shower party? Put up brightly-colored chiffon drapes or use silk hangings to decorate the walls. Place floating candles on shallow dishes in different parts of the room and place elaborately-designed pillows on the sofa and larger ones on the floor. Think rich and voluptuous and go for curvy vases and table decors in deep colors.

4. A shower in full bloom

When it comes to bridal shower decorations, you can’t go wrong with flowers. They look especially nice whether you’re having a shower party outdoors or indoors. Use flowers that are in season so you can buy in bulk. That way, you can go overboard and never run out of blooms. Use roses, daisies, carnations, lilies and lily of the valley or combine different flowers to create a stunning effect.

Tie a bunch of flowers and use them to decorate curtains or place large fish bowls filled with water and submerge cut flower heads in them. Spread petals on the sofa, over the table cloth and on the floor. They make the room look beautiful and infuse the area with a wonderful scent.

3134219192 98776d8f16 m Interior Decorating Idea   Do Colors Have To Match Perfectly In Every Room?
Did you grow up with the interior decorating idea that colors had to match? Whether that idea was in reference to colors in home decor, shoes/purses, makeup, or any number of other areas of our lives, everything had to match! That thought is not as prevalent today but still merits attention especially as your home decorating idea begins to develop.
You might say that color is an imperfect science. If you don’t believe me, try looking through a paint sample display for that “perfect” color. Remember, the lighting in the store is much different than the lighting in your home which also changes with the weather conditions and the time of the day and year.
Let’s look at the pros for matching colors in your interior decorating idea:
* You have a favorite color
* Your favorite color makes a statement and you want lots of it
* You don’t want to make so many decisions-you know what color you like and stick to it
* You love the challenge of perfectly matching colors
* Matching colors is second nature to you and you don’t want to change
Now, let’s look at the cons for matching colors in your interior decorating idea:
* It’s difficult to match color because of texture
* It’s difficult to match color because of light
* You want to incorporate several colors in your decorating plans
* You like the challenge of mixing and matching colors
* There is more flexibility and freedom to change your home decor over time
Consider a “middle of the road” approach to your interior decorating idea:
The “middle of the road” approach includes coordinating and grouping colors as well as paying attention to lighter and darker shades and tones. Putting three varying shades of purple together will look magnificent. Putting five reds with the same tone together will certainly give energy and pizzazz to a room-get the idea? What a great way to implement your interior decorating idea!
As you walk from room to room, color makes a home flow comfortably; it is the connecting component. In your mind you unknowingly take the color scheme from room to room for a few brief seconds. Use a single color as a theme that runs throughout the house while still providing each room with its own color persona. Keep that in mind as you are embarking on your next home decorating project.
